The Connection to Classic Arcade Games

The gameplay mechanics of the “chicken road” genre draw heavily from the classic arcade games of the 1980s, such as Frogger and Pac-Man. These games were characterized by their simple controls, challenging gameplay, and addictive nature. The "chicken road" games essentially modernize these classic concepts for a mobile audience, leveraging the accessibility and convenience of smartphones. They retain the core elements of risk, reward, and reaction-based gameplay that made these older games so popular, while also incorporating modern features such as customization, social interaction, and in-app purchases.

This nostalgic connection resonates with players who grew up playing these classic arcade games, while also appealing to a new generation of gamers who are discovering the joys of this retro-inspired genre. The games offer a familiar yet fresh experience, providing a sense of comfort and excitement at the same time. This connection to gaming history is a significant factor in the genre’s enduring popularity.
